Semaglutide for Post-Smoking Cessation Weight Management
NCT06173778 on ClinicalTrials.gov · last registry update 2026-02-11
Recruiting now, toward 197 participants. Its estimated completion date, 1 July 2026, has passed with no update to the record. Primary outcome, as filed: Change in Body Weight Percent. A lapsed estimate is not a result and not a failure — sponsors are slow to refile — but ClinicalTrials.gov marks it nowhere on the record, so it is noted here. semaglutide is already approved in the US for obesity, so this is asking a further question rather than establishing the drug works at all.
